MI DEQ's annual landfill report shows a new record high for the percentage of waste buried in Michigan that is coming from elsewhere -- 28.2%, up from 13.5% in 1996. Oh, Canada.

Fortunately, DEQ has a new strategy to deal with solid waste, and it includes expanding the bottle/can deposit. That one will only happen via the ballot -- just like the original law in 1976. But at least they're thinking constructively in DEQ.
